What is Chatbot Arena?

Chatbot Arena (LMSYS) is an open platform for evaluating and comparing large language models through blind side-by-side testing. Users submit prompts that are simultaneously answered by two randomly selected anonymous models, then vote for the better response. Results feed into an Elo rating system (similar to chess rankings) that produces the most democratic and user-driven LLM leaderboard available. The Chatbot Arena leaderboard has become the de facto industry benchmark, frequently cited by AI labs, researchers, and journalists as the most reliable measure of model quality because it reflects real user preferences rather than synthetic benchmarks. The platform evaluates models across dimensions including overall quality, coding ability, reasoning, instruction following, and writing style. All data is open source, enabling academic research on human preferences in AI. The platform is completely free to use and is maintained by the LMSYS research group at UC Berkeley. What is Groq?

Groq provides the fastest AI inference available, running open-source language models at speeds 10-20x faster than conventional GPU-based providers. The company custom-designed Language Processing Unit (LPU) hardware architecture is purpose-built for sequential token generation, achieving latencies under 100ms for most queries. Through the Groq API, developers access models including Llama 3, Mixtral, and Gemma at extraordinary speeds, enabling use cases where response time is critical: real-time conversational AI, interactive coding assistants, live translation, and high-throughput batch processing. GroqCloud provides a free playground for testing models. API pricing is among the lowest in the industry, with Llama 3 running at fractions of a cent per thousand tokens. The free tier offers generous daily limits. For developers building latency-sensitive applications, Groq removes the speed bottleneck that makes other LLM APIs feel sluggish.
